I like to pack my lotions, hair products etc. in zip lock bags in case they open or burst in flight. This way, hopefully, it won't get all over the other stuff in my carry on. I also like to bring extra ones for wet bathing suits for the return trip. That way if our flight is later we can still swim that day and not worry about them being wet.

I always pack a soft duffel bag in my suitcase so I can fill it with my dirty clothes on the trip home and pack my suitcase full of the souvenirs I buy! Also, if you do a lot of shopping remember that you can ship purchases home from any WDW store.

I pack my DS's clothes in gallon ZipLock bags. I put shorts, shirt, socks, and underwear in each bag and then he can just grab a bag and have everything he needs w/o me having to stop what I/m doing to pick out his clothes or play 20 questions with my DH.

I also pack a bottle of Downy Wrinkle Releaser so I can spray my shirt and shorts and have the packing wrinkles fall right out.

I pack an extra suitcase with snacks so I have an extra suitcase for souvenirs.

packing tips? lol I love to pack and consider it an art form. First you have to have indiviual packing lists for everyone complete with a check off area. I do one for me and DD and then one for the other packables (beach towels etc) for things we both use and also one for carry-ons. The packing lists are made well in advance (I just made mine for my October trip) and things are checked off and put in as I buy or wash them. My DD is responsible for packing her carry-on and gathering up her stuff for me to pack. The list helps her decide what she needs. I also use one of those travel bags with plastic compartments and stick things that can leak in there. My new thing is the travel hamper for my dirty clothes. It's small and will be a nice way to keep the dirty seperate from the clean until we check out. I also bring a spare duffle or tote bag for things we buy.

When packing clothes I follow the rule of over packing and packing for any kind of weather. The last thing I need is a surprise and the need to buy an WDW wardrobe to go along with the surprise weather. I pack double socks and undergarments...you never know what can happen and it's nice to have extra. I hate to do laundry while on vacation, so I'd rather have the spare stuff. ALways take a light coat no matter what time of year you are going and always pack shorts no matter what time of year you are going. I also put any bottles in ziploc bags. It has saved me on more that one occasion. I like to use those space saver bags that you roll to get the air out. They hold a good bit. Small ones are great for undergarements. I can get all of my DD's cloths in one (med. size). They are great for holding wet swimsuits.

By the way, a med. bag holds alot of diapers, which take up alot of space!

My favorite packing tip is to take a smallish soft sided ice chest as a carry on. I pack toiletries and swimsuits in it. I have one that is rectangular, maybe would hold 12 cans of soda or more, and one that is tote bag sized, and they both work great. I leave the toiletries on the vanity in the bathroom and have the cooler bag free to use. I carry on our swimsuits just on the off chance something happens to our bags and we have to wait for them to arrive--at least we can swim while we wait!

My favorite packing tip was for when our DS was still in diapers.
We shipped a box of diapers, wipes etc. to our resort ahead of time and it was there for us when we arrived.
